Search a number
-
+
31120020302004 = 223247156671173961
BaseRepresentation
bin1110001001101101100011…
…10000010110100010110100
311002012001012201111020120200
413010312301300112202310
513034332300144131004
6150104201233200500
76361230054025164
oct704666160264264
9132161181436520
1031120020302004
119a08a21188287
1235a7327a00130
1314497b3b7cb6a
147983077025a4
1538e7831a6239
hex1c4db1c168b4

31120020302004 has 72 divisors (see below), whose sum is σ = 80343404738688. Its totient is φ = 10151974062720.

The previous prime is 31120020302003. The next prime is 31120020302053. The reversal of 31120020302004 is 40020302002113.

It is a super-2 number, since 2×311200203020042 (a number of 28 digits) contains 22 as substring.

It is a Harshad number since it is a multiple of its sum of digits (18).

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(31120020302003) by changing a digit.

It is a polite number, since it can be written in 23 ways as a sum of consecutive naturals, for example, 25921584 + ... + 27095544.

Almost surely, 231120020302004 is an apocalyptic number.

It is an amenable number.

31120020302004 is an abundant number, since it is smaller than the sum of its proper divisors (49223384436684).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

31120020302004 is a wasteful number, since it uses less digits than its factorization.

31120020302004 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 1189685 (or 1189680 counting only the distinct ones).

The product of its (nonzero) digits is 288, while the sum is 18.

Adding to 31120020302004 its reverse (40020302002113), we get a palindrome (71140322304117).

The spelling of 31120020302004 in words is "thirty-one trillion, one hundred twenty billion, twenty million, three hundred two thousand, four".

Divisors: 1 2 3 4 6 9 12 18 36 47 94 141 188 282 423 564 846 1692 15667 31334 47001 62668 94002 141003 188004 282006 564012 736349 1173961 1472698 2209047 2347922 2945396 3521883 4418094 4695844 6627141 7043766 8836188 10565649 13254282 14087532 21131298 26508564 42262596 55176167 110352334 165528501 220704668 331057002 496585503 662114004 993171006 1986342012 18392446987 36784893974 55177340961 73569787948 110354681922 165532022883 220709363844 331064045766 662128091532 864445008389 1728890016778 2593335025167 3457780033556 5186670050334 7780005075501 10373340100668 15560010151002 31120020302004